What is Rad Tech Boot Camp CT?
Rad Tech Boot Camp CT is a specialist training program that teaches people how to use computed tomography (CT), a type of medical imaging that shows detailed pictures of the inside of the body. Hospitals and medical institutes often employ CT scans to find out what’s wrong with people, from broken bones to cancer. The goal of this boot camp is to teach participants both the theory and the practical skills they need to safely and accurately do CT imaging procedures.

Rad Tech Boot Camp CT Course
The Rad Tech Boot Camp CT curriculum is meant to cover everything, so that students not only learn how to use CT scanning equipment, but also understand the basic ideas behind radiologic technology. The program usually covers these main topics:
1. An introduction to radiologic technology
Students start by learning about the field of radiologic technology, including its history, moral issues, and the jobs of radiologic technologists in hospital settings. This part could include:
The different types of imaging, such as X-ray, MRI, CT, and so on.
Safety and protection from radiation
The radiologic technologist’s job duties
2. The Basics and Basics of CT
The next part is all about computed tomography. Students learn the basic ideas of CT imaging, such as:
How X-rays and CT scans work in physics
Parts of a CT scanner and how it works
How to position a patient for CT scans
Reconstruction and interpretation of images
Safety rules that are only for CT scans
3. More advanced CT methods
As the boot camp goes on, students learn more about sophisticated CT procedures, like:
Contrast media and how it is used in CT imaging Cross-sectional anatomy and why it’s important to know anatomy for proper imaging
Using specialist CT scans, like CT angiography and cardiac CT
Advanced imaging and post-processing methods
4. Hands-on training and use in the clinic
One of the best things about the boot camp is that it focuses on learning by doing. Students usually get to practice using CT scanners in a safe, supervised setting. This part of the course helps them improve their technical skills and learn how to deal with real-life clinical situations. They might also take part in simulations that are like real-life interactions with patients.
5. Getting certified and ready for work
Rad Tech Boot Camp CT generally focuses on getting students ready for jobs and getting ready for certification tests to make sure they are ready for work. This includes:
Study guides for CT certification tests, such the ARRT test for CT
Workshops for developing resumes and getting ready for interviews
Help with career guidance and finding a job
